Director Ridley Scott comments on the state of streaming movies and how streaming is still no substitute for physical media (and Blu-ray in particular). While I certainly enjoy the convenience of streaming, I can’t disagree with Scott’s argument. Nearly every film I’ve streamed on Netflix has suffered from pixelization and blurry camera sweeps. It’s great for old television shows, but I still prefer to watch movies in Blu-ray format. I’ve even begun purchasing more Blu-rays recently because I think the format will be a standard for at least another decade before streaming can begin to compete.
